The knowledge of SQL is a need to for any type of tester and also this post will help you in preparing the interview. Sights limit accessibility to the data because the sight can show careful columns from the table. The series of rows and columns in relational databases is insignificant. It is also referred to as EASY SIGN UP WITH which returns all rows from BOTH tables when it contends least one matching column. UTILIZING condition is available in usage while collaborating with SQL SIGN UP WITH. It is made use of to examine equality based on columns when tables are joined. It can be utilized as opposed to the ON stipulation in JOIN. These statements are used to establish benefits such as GRANT and REVOKE database gain access to approval to the certain customer.
With the help of SQL, all of this information can be inquired to learn beneficial insights in a brief span of time. Compose an SQL inquiry to create a new table with information and also framework copied from one more table. Compose an SQL query to fetch duplicate documents from an EmployeeDetails (leaving the main trick-- EmpId). Create an SQL query to fetch common records between two tables. To get special staff member ids from both the tables, we can make use of Union clause which can integrate the results of the two SQL queries and also return special rows. Consider the below 2 tables for recommendation while attempting to develop questions for the inquiries asked here.
In other words, all the records which exist in this column need to be one-of-a-kind. We can make a decision which individual has access to which tables in the data source. Various data source management systems have different questions to see all the tables. • CARTESIAN JOIN − Returns the Cartesian item of the collections of records from both or more signed up with tables. Joins are utilized to incorporate rows from two or even more tables, based upon a related column between them. We will certainly start by offering the key words, PRODUCE TABLE, then we will certainly provide the name of the table. Afterwards in dental braces, we will list out all the columns along with their datatypes.
Offer description if False.While placing new rows in a table you have to provide values in the default order of the columns. The DML declarations are used to add new rows to a table, update or change data in existing rows, or remove existing rows from a table. The cross sign up with generates the cross item or Cartesian item of two tables. The natural sign up with is based on all the columns having same name and data key ins both the tables. A query result shows all rows consisting of the replicate rows. To eliminate replicate rows in the result, the DISTINCT key words is utilized in the SELECT stipulation.
Use of subqueries in UPDATE statements allow you to update rows in a table based upon worths from one more table. The INSERT statement can be utilized to add rows to a table by copying from another table. In this case, a subquery is made use of in the location of the WORTHS clause.
If your data source contains any kind of important information, it is always better to keep it safeguard from SQL injection attacks. Whenever we provide the restraint of unique secret to a column, this would certainly indicate that the column can not have any kind of replicate values present in it.
It is the key language to interact with data sources. With the help of SQL, we can remove information from a data source, customize this data and additionally upgrade it whenever there is a demand. This query language is evergreen and also is commonly used throughout markets. For instance, if a business has records of all the details of their staff members in the database.
The collection of sql inverview concerns will include inquiries associated with efficiency. Compose a SQL question to create a new table with information and structure replicated from an additional table. The UNION driver integrates the outcomes of 2 or more Select declarations by getting rid of replicate rows. The columns and also the information kinds have to coincide in the SELECT declarations. We start off by giving the key phrases CHANGE TABLE, after that we will certainly give up the name of the table. A table can be signed up with to itself making use of self join, when you intend to create a outcome established that signs up with records in a table with other documents in the exact same table.
DECLINE − it removes an whole table, a sight of a table or various other item in the data source. CREATE − it develops a brand-new table, a sight of a table, or other things in data source. Once that you recognize with T-SQL, you will certainly need to learn more about Indexes, query strategies as well as efficiency in general. I suggest examining the ApexSQL devices for performance. There are pretty great third-party devices that might be useful for tuning inquiries.
Your recruiter might start off by asking you reasonably simple SQL interview questions, helping to relieve you right into the conversation as well as evaluate your understanding of the fundamentals. Whilst it is necessary to address the concern clearly and briefly, you can still show your broader understanding. Write an SQL query to bring intersecting records of two tables. Create an SQL query to bring replicate records having matching information in some fields of a table.
We can consolidate a number of SQL statements into a saved procedure and execute them whenever and also wherever called for. Denormalization contrasts normalization. In this, we basically add redundant data to speed up intricate queries involving several tables to sign up with. Below, we try to maximize the read efficiency of a data source by adding redundant information or by grouping the information.
We can utilize the SELECT INTO declaration to replicate information from one table to an additional. Either we can copy all the information or only some particular columns. We start off by providing the keyword phrases INSERT RIGHT INTO after that we provide the name of the table right into which we would intend to put the values. We will follow it up with the list of the columns, for which we would certainly have to add the worths. After that we will give in the VALUES keyword and finally, we will provide the listing of values. SQL injection is a hacking strategy which is commonly utilized by black-hat hackers to take data from your tables or databases.
On the other hand, the outer sign up with is the one that is useful for returning the worth of rows and also tables that usually include the records that should be very same in all the tables. Below is a basic question to learn the worker who has the third-highest salary. The ORDER BY condition is required when we use RANK, DENSE RANK, or ROW NUMBER functions. On the other hand, the DIVIDERS BY stipulation is optional. Define exactly how to erase replicate rows utilizing a single declaration however with no table development. A saved treatment is a ready SQL code that can be saved as well as reused. To put it simply, we can take into consideration a kept procedure to be a feature containing several SQL statements to access the database system.
In all data sources producing primary essential worth immediately is called auto-increment principle. In Oracle, we are executing the auto-increment idea by using row-level triggers, sequences. i.e here we creating series in SQL and use this sequence in PL/SQL row-level trigger. In all data sources, we can't drop all columns in the table. It is just an array of some essential SQL statements that are stored in the data source as well as are responsible for carrying out a specific task. An Internal sign up with is the one that works for the purpose of returning the rows supplied at least two tables are satisfied critically.
It is quite a basic function that is used to compare the worth in the data source. Utilizing this operator you can eliminate the unnecessary information from the table. A schema is a collection of database objects that might consist of table, sight, triggers, any kind of saved treatment as well as indexes. A schema is always associated with the username that is likewise known as the schema proprietor. A schema can just belong to one data source yet a solitary data source can have numerous schemas.
Concatenation permits us to add one string or actual throughout of one more string or literal. SQL allows us to combine strings however the syntax might differ according to which data source system you are utilizing. In the table above Emp_id is the primary vital nonetheless Government_id is the special key. You might desire the Government_id to be unique for every single worker. Because the data comes from the federal government, you may not want it to be the primary secret. Right here we have listed top SQL meeting inquiries and responses that are regularly asked by the recruiter. Hope in this write-up, you will certainly discover solution to many frequently asked SQL interview questions.